Nonlinearity in the Debt-Growth Nexus in the EU: Evidence from Dynamic Panel Threshold Regression
- University of Kragujevac, Faculty of Economics, Serbia
This study investigates the impact of public debt on economic growth in a panel of 27 EU economies over the period 2000-2022. As the preliminary analysis suggests a nonlinear relationship between these variables, the debt threshold analysis based on the dynamic panel threshold regression is employed. The results for the whole panel indicate that public debt supports growth below a threshold of 68.7%, but it has a detrimental impact on growth if it is above the threshold. The validity of the findings is confirmed by including the effects of crises, which also indicates that economic growth in countries with debt below the threshold was more resilient to crisis events. The robustness of the estimates is checked using the method of moments quantile regression. However, the analysis of subsamples based on a country's EMU membership and the indebtedness level reveals the variety of debt thresholds, which calls for different fiscal governance across countries to reduce the negative effects of debt on economic growth. Overall, the results emphasize the importance of adequate fiscal space to respond to economic disturbances.
